Reporting the Accident in Ballinger, TX

In Texas, you are legally required to report a car accident to the authorities under certain circumstances.

  • When to Report: You must report an accident if:

    • Anyone is injured or killed.
    • There is property damage exceeding \$1,000.
  • How to Report: If the police respond to the scene, they will typically file a report. However, if they do not, you may need to file a report yourself.

    • You can file a Driver's Crash Report (Form CR-2) with the Texas Department of Transportation (TxDOT).
    • This form is available online or at local law enforcement agencies.
    • Submit the completed form within 10 days of the accident.

Seeking Medical Attention After a Car Accident

Seeking medical attention after a car accident is paramount, even if you feel fine. Some injuries, like whiplash or concussions, may not manifest immediately.

  • Importance of Prompt Medical Evaluation:

    • A medical professional can assess your condition and identify any hidden injuries.
    • Early diagnosis and treatment can prevent long-term complications.
    • Medical records serve as crucial evidence in any insurance claim or legal case.
  • Types of Medical Professionals to See:

    • Emergency Room (ER): For severe injuries requiring immediate care.
    • Urgent Care: For non-life-threatening injuries that need prompt attention.
    • Primary Care Physician (PCP): For follow-up care and ongoing treatment.
    • Chiropractor: For musculoskeletal injuries, such as whiplash or back pain.
    • Physical Therapist: To help regain strength and mobility after an injury.
  • Documenting Your Medical Treatment: Keep detailed records of all medical appointments, treatments, and expenses.

    • This documentation will be essential when filing insurance claims or pursuing legal action.
    • Be sure to inform your healthcare providers that you were involved in a car accident, as this can affect your treatment plan and documentation.

Understanding Insurance Claims in Texas

Navigating the insurance claim process can be complex and confusing. Understanding your rights and responsibilities is crucial to obtaining fair compensation for your damages.

  • Texas Insurance Requirements: Texas is an "at-fault" state, meaning that the driver who caused the accident is responsible for paying for the damages.

    • Texas requires drivers to carry minimum liability insurance coverage of \$30,000 per person, \$60,000 per accident for bodily injury, and \$25,000 per accident for property damage (30/60/25).
  • Filing a Claim:

    • Contact your insurance company and the other driver's insurance company (if applicable) to report the accident.
    • Provide them with all relevant information, including the date, time, and location of the accident, as well as the names and contact information of all parties involved.
    • Cooperate with the insurance adjusters during their investigation.
  • Types of Damages You Can Claim: You may be entitled to compensation for various damages, including:

    • Medical Expenses: Past and future medical bills related to the accident.
    • Lost Wages: Income lost due to being unable to work as a result of your injuries.
    • Property Damage: Repair or replacement of your vehicle and other damaged property.
    • Pain and Suffering: Compensation for the physical and emotional distress caused by the accident.
    • Loss of Consortium: Compensation for the loss of companionship and support for family members.
  • Dealing with Insurance Adjusters: Insurance adjusters are professionals who work for the insurance company. Their job is to minimize the amount the insurance company pays out on claims.

    • Be polite and professional, but do not admit fault or speculate about the cause of the accident.
    • Provide them with factual information and documentation to support your claim.
    • Do not sign any documents or agree to any settlement offers without consulting with an attorney.

When to Consult a Car Accident Attorney in Ballinger, TX

While many car accident claims can be resolved through negotiations with insurance companies, there are situations where consulting with a car accident attorney is highly recommended.

  • Serious Injuries: If you have sustained serious injuries in a car accident, an attorney can help you protect your rights and ensure you receive fair compensation for your med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
  • Disputed Liability: If the other driver is denying fault or if the insurance company is disputing liability, an attorney can investigate the accident, gather evidence, and build a strong case on your behalf.
  • Unfair Settlement Offers: If the insurance company is offering a settlement that you believe is inadequate to cover your damages, an attorney can negotiate with the insurance company and, if necessary, file a lawsuit to pursue a fair settlement.
  • Dealing with Multiple Parties: If the accident involved multiple vehicles or parties, an attorney can help you navigate the complex legal issues involved and protect your interests.
  • Wrongful Death: If a loved one was killed in a car accident, an attorney can help you pursue a wrongful death claim against the responsible party.

Common Mistakes to Avoid After a Car Accident

Based on my experience, there are several common mistakes people make after a car accident that can negatively impact their claim. Avoiding these pitfalls can significantly improve your chances of a successful outcome.

  • Admitting Fault at the Scene: Never admit fault or apologize for the accident, even if you think you might be partially responsible. The police and insurance companies will conduct their own investigations to determine fault.
  • Delaying Medical Treatment: As mentioned earlier, seeking prompt medical attention is crucial. Delaying treatment can not only worsen your injuries but also make it more difficult to prove that your injuries were caused by the accident.
  • Providing Recorded Statements Without an Attorney: Insurance adjusters may ask you to provide a recorded statement. You are not legally obligated to do so, and it is generally advisable to consult with an attorney before providing any statements.
  • Signing Releases Without Understanding Them: Do not sign any releases or settlement agreements without fully understanding their terms and consulting with an attorney.
  • Posting About the Accident on Social Media: Avoid posting about the accident on social media, as anything you post can be used against you in your claim.
